WebExplanation: Pitch: Designated by “X P“.For example, M8 X 0.75 means an 8 mm (0.315″) thread with a pitch of 0.75 mm (0.03″ or 34 TPI).If the “X P” is omitted, the pitch is defined by the Coase Pitch Series according to ISO-261. Number of starts: Designated by “Ph”.For example, M8 X Ph2.25P0.75.In this case, 2.25 mm is the lead, and 0.75 mm is the pitch.

A metric ISO screw thread is designated by the letter M followed by the value of the nominal diameter D (the maximum thread diameter) and the pitch P, both expressed in millimetres and separated by the multiplication sign, × (e.g. M8×1.25). If the pitch is the normally used "coarse" pitch listed in ISO 261 or ISO 262, it can be omitted (e.g. M8). WebProperty classes (grades) are defined by ISO 898 (Mechanical properties of fasteners made of carbon steel and alloy steel). This table shows values for threads that have been lightly oiled and the tension is 85% of the proof load. Size (mm) Recommended Maximum Tightening Torque (Nm) Grade 8.8. Grade 9.8. Grade 10.9.
